Kids Win 12-5

Only 4 starters were on the field - Victor, Lester, Beltre & Drew. The rest were kids. Homers by Big Papi & Beltre gave the Sox a lead they would never lose. And Kalish added his 2nd grand slam to put the game out of reach.

It was nice to beat the Tampa Bay Rays badly in the opener of a 3-game series. Maybe a little payback by the Sox for the last series in Tampa. Price & Garza go in games 2 & 3, so we'll see how the rest of the series goes. The effort is still there, even if the firepower is lacking at times.

Last night Lars Anderson made his Major League debut. It seems like we have been talking about him for years, but Anderson is only turning 23. Just another young face in a long line of 20-somethings that have made their way to the big club in 2010 because of injuries.

It would be great to see the Sox out-hustle the Rays & take this series.
